Output 66e0c45bd654ed810abcd3c15a7b30d00ec6c792aaa21777ebacd51dcd860c6e:23

value
80473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ce1878394412d5dbe136a5e1bed867ca4748f8c OP_EQUAL
address
32s8Cu96WH72HA6qJzzDde9yiW9Lx9b4ZQ
transaction
66e0c45bd654ed810abcd3c15a7b30d00ec6c792aaa21777ebacd51dcd860c6e